Tổng hợp dữ liệu từ nhiều sheet trong excel

-

Khi họ sử dụng Excel, chúng ta thường hợp nhất các sheet vào trong 1 sheet phệ để so sánh và giám sát dữ liệu dễ dàng hơn. Hầu hết người thực hiện sử dụng lệnh coppy và dán, tuy vậy khi có khá nhiều sheet tính, cách này khôn xiết tốn thời gian. Trong bài viết này, Học Excel Online đã hướng dẫn chúng ta một số mẹo để giải quyết vấn đề.

Bạn đang xem: Tổng hợp dữ liệu từ nhiều sheet trong excel

 

Hợp nhất tất cả sheet từ một file excel đang mở thành một sheet tính bởi VBA

Giả sử bạn có ba sheet tính (Grade1, Grade2, Grade3) chứa thông tin của học tập sinh, bạn phải gộp sheet trong Excel thành một sheet tính như hình sau đây :

*
Hợp nhất toàn bộ sheet xuất phát điểm từ một file excel vẫn mở thành một sheet tính bởi VBA

Mã VBA sau hoàn toàn có thể giúp chúng ta lấy dữ liệu của toàn bộ sheet tính từ file tính đang hoạt động và phối hợp chúng thành trang tính mới. Đồng thời, toàn bộ trang tính phải bao gồm cùng cấu trúc, cùng tiêu đề cột với thứ trường đoản cú cột. Hãy có tác dụng như sau:

Nhấn giữ Alt + F11, vỏ hộp thoại Microsoft Visual Basic for Applications mở ra.Nhấp Insert > Module, cùng dán đoạn mã sau vào cửa sổ Module.


Nhấn F5 nhằm chạy mã. Tất cả dữ liệu vào bảng tính đã có hợp duy nhất thành trang tính Combined được để trước những trang tính khác.

Chú ý.

Xem thêm: Các Loại Hạt Trong Tiếng Anh Chủ Đề Các Loại Hạt, Các Loại Hạt Trong Tiếng Anh

(1) Dữ liệu của bạn phải ban đầu từ ô A1, còn nếu không đoạn mã sẽ không còn hoạt động.

(2) Dữ liệu của chúng ta phải có cùng cấu trúc.

(3) Mã này chỉ hoàn toàn có thể kết hợp toàn bộ trang tính của một bảng tính, nếu bạn có nhu cầu hợp nhất nhiều trang tính từ nhiều bảng tính không giống nhau, đoạn mã này sẽ không hoạt động.


*

*

Không chỉ việc tổng vừa lòng dữ liệu từ rất nhiều sheet trong Excel mà VBA còn làm ích không hề ít trong công việc: giúp cho bạn tăng tốc trong quá trình xử lý bên trên excel, góp lập các report tự động, tinh chỉnh các chương trình khác ví như word, nguồn point, outlook… giúp đổi mới file excel của người sử dụng trở thành một phần mềm siêng nghiệp…

Để rất có thể học VBA một cách đầy đủ, bao gồm hệ thống, các bạn hãy tham gia khoá học VBA101 – VBA cơ phiên bản dành cho những người mới bắt đầu của hệ thống Học Excel Online. Bây chừ hệ thống đang có nhiều ưu đãi khi chúng ta đăng ký khóa huấn luyện và đào tạo này. Chi tiết xem tại: